Your plan for Felicia at this time is to recheck a CBC, serum chemistry panel, T4 determination, and urinalysis with bacterial culture testing—this is key since we know that cats with diabetes have a higher incidence of UTIs and this can affect their insulin requirements.3,4 We’ll also perform a glucose curve to see whether she is having any episodes of hypoglycemia.
